Modern pagan (also known as Neopagan) views on LGBT people vary considerably among different paths, sects, and belief systems.[i] There are some popular neopagan traditions which have beliefs often in conflict with the LGBT community, and there are also traditions accepting of, created by, or led by LGBT individuals. The majority of conflicts concern heteronormativity and cisnormativity.
